Subject: [PATCH 1/2] rtc: s5m: check the return value of s5m8767_rtc_init_reg()
Date: Thu,  7 Jan 2021 14:42:02 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210107134203.9388-1-brgl@bgdev.pl> (raw)

From: Bartosz Golaszewski <bgolaszewski@baylibre.com>

This function can fail if regmap operations fail so check its return
value in probe().

Signed-off-by: Bartosz Golaszewski <bgolaszewski@baylibre.com>
---
 drivers/rtc/rtc-s5m.c | 2 ++
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/rtc/rtc-s5m.c b/drivers/rtc/rtc-s5m.c
index eb9dde4095a9..e0011d3cf61b 100644
--- a/drivers/rtc/rtc-s5m.c
+++ b/drivers/rtc/rtc-s5m.c
@@ -791,6 +791,8 @@ static int s5m_rtc_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 	platform_set_drvdata(pdev, info);
 
 	ret = s5m8767_rtc_init_reg(info);
+	if (ret)
+		return ret;
 
 	device_init_wakeup(&pdev->dev, 1);
